Torque Converter Operation at High Speed

- As engine speed increases, the turbine speed approaches the speed of the impeller.
- The fluid flow is directed from the turbine to the back side of the impeller blades.
- The one-way clutch in the stator unlocks and the stator blades turn in the direction of engine rotation.
- Fluid is no longer re-directed and torque multiplication no longer takes place.
- This is referred to as "Coupling Speed". The turbine never reaches the same speed as the impeller as fluid flow would come to a halt. Ratio is approximately 1.1 to 1. See Fig 1.
